Airbnb’s Commitment to Safety: Secure Stays for Guests and Hosts

Property in Mexico, Mexican Real Estate, Living in Mexico, YUNGLAVA Tulum Style
Property in Mexico

Airbnb works hard to keep both the people renting out their places and the guests safe. Hosts have to go through a few steps to prove who they are. This includes showing a government ID, linking to social media, and confirming their phone number.

Guests also need to show who they are and give their payment details before they can book a place. These steps have made staying at Airbnb places much safer for everyone.

Key Security Measures by Airbnb:

  • Hosts must prove their identity with official documents.
  • Guests are required to provide ID and secure payment info.
  • Both hosts and guests can read reviews about each other.
  • Airbnb offers a 24/7 support line for any concerns.
  • There’s a secure messaging system for hosts and guests to talk.
  • Payments are handled through Airbnb, which adds extra safety.
  • Airbnb has policies to handle problems if they happen.
  • They regularly update their safety guidelines and features.

These security steps help make sure that Airbnb stays are safe and enjoyable for everyone. Whether you’re renting out your place or looking for somewhere to stay, Airbnb’s focus on safety is a big plus. It lets people travel and host with more peace of mind.

Airbnb Boosting Local Economies in Mexico

Revolutionizing the Mexican Hospitality Industry: The Power of Airbnb

Airbnb isn’t just about giving people different places to stay in Mexico. It’s also really helping local economies. Small business owners and people who want to start businesses are making money from Airbnb. It’s a big part of the economy in Mexico now.

How Airbnb Supports Local Mexican Communities:

  • Homeowners earn extra money by renting out their places.
  • This income helps in areas where there aren’t many tourists.
  • Local shops, restaurants, and markets get more business from Airbnb guests.
  • It encourages people to start new businesses for tourists.
  • Airbnb helps spread tourism benefits to less-known areas.
  • It brings in money that can improve neighborhoods.
  • Local crafts and traditions get more attention from visitors.
  • More jobs are created in hospitality and service sectors.

From 2016 to 2019, hosts in Mexico made over $2.7 billion with Airbnb. This money has been great for places, especially where tourism isn’t big. Airbnb lets these places get a piece of the tourism pie. It opens up new chances for locals to grow businesses and share their culture with visitors. This is why Airbnb is more than just a travel option; it’s a way to help whole communities.

Navigating the Roadblocks: Airbnb’s Challenges in Mexico

Property in Mexico, Mexican Real Estate, Living in Mexico, YUNGLAVA. Tulum Style
Property in Mexico

Airbnb has really changed the way people travel in Mexico, but it’s not always easy. There are a couple of big challenges they face. One is making sure all the rentals follow the new tax rules. Another is keeping both guests and hosts safe.

The Main Challenges Airbnb Faces in Mexico:

  • New Tax Laws: In 2018, Mexico said Airbnb hosts have to pay taxes on what they earn. Airbnb is following these rules, but some hosts find it hard to deal with the extra taxes and paperwork.
  • Safety Concerns: There have been some problems with safety for guests and hosts. Airbnb is trying to fix this by starting new safety programs. One of these is the Airbnb Neighbor Tool. It lets people who live near an Airbnb report any issues they see.
  • Fair Competition: Hotels argue that Airbnb should follow the same rules they do.
  • Impact on Housing Market: There’s worry that Airbnb might make house prices and rents go up.
  • Local Regulations: Different places in Mexico have their own rules about renting out homes for short stays.
  • Cultural Impact: Some worry about the effect of tourism on local traditions and lifestyles.

Airbnb is working on these challenges. They want to make sure that hosting or staying in an Airbnb in Mexico is good for everyone involved. It’s about balancing the benefits for travelers and hosts with being responsible and safe.
